Transaction e5ebbf3dedcb6a63b471210e72ecdc25b74641393d37a7447b105138bdeee63f

2 Input
2 Outputs
  • e5ebbf3dedcb6a63b471210e72ecdc25b74641393d37a7447b105138bdeee63f:0
  • value  898287
    address  1D4WXvARyWtEcqwuS7Vezbaz8ZhtWvXmUD
  • e5ebbf3dedcb6a63b471210e72ecdc25b74641393d37a7447b105138bdeee63f:1
  • value  29920000
    address  3AzparEzvHD6bS8PzxKoCDFHcR4tB9LHhe